Understanding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is and the Need for Innovation

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, commonly known as Lou Gehrig's disease, is a progressive neurodegenerative disorder that aggressively attacks motor neurons in the brain and spinal cord. As these vital neurons deteriorate, the brain loses its ability to initiate and control voluntary muscle movement. Patients typically experience gradual muscle weakness, leading to severe complications with speaking, swallowing, and eventually breathing.

For decades, the standard pharmaceutical approach in Western medicine has been heavily reliant on a few FDA-approved drugs. Medications like Riluzole and Edaravone are frequently prescribed, but they are not cures. These drugs primarily focus on managing symptoms and may only extend a patient's life by a few months, leaving a massive void in long-term treatment efficacy.

How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y Works for ALS

The cornerstone of regenerative medicine for ALS patients abroad is the use of Mesenchymal Stem Cells (MSCs). MSCs are multipotent adult stem cells that can be ethically sourced from various tissues, including umbilical cord tissue (Wharton's Jelly), bone marrow, or adipose (fat) tissue. Umbilical cord-derived MSCs are particularly popular in Asia due to their high vitality and lack of immune rejection.

Once introduced into the patient's body, these stem cells do not simply replace dead neurons. Instead, they act as cellular paramedics. They migrate to areas of high inflammation in the central nervous system, a process known as homing. Once there, they begin to secrete powerful neurotrophic factors that support the survival and function of existing motor neurons.

Immunomodulation and Neuroprotection

ALS is heavily characterized by severe neuroinflammation. Mesenchymal stem cell therapy for amyotrophic lateral sclerosis excels at immunomodulation. The stem cells communicate with the patient's overactive immune system, essentially turning down the aggressive inflammatory response that accelerates motor neuron death.

Furthermore, these therapies often utilize exosomes—tiny extracellular vesicles secreted by stem cells. Exosomes are packed with healing proteins, lipids, and mRNA. Because they are incredibly small, they can easily cross the blood-brain barrier, delivering regenerative payloads directly to the brain and spinal cord to promote cellular repair .

Advanced Delivery Methods to Maximize Efficacy

The success of effective stem cell therapy for ALS in Asia relies heavily on how the cells are delivered. Simply injecting stem cells into the bloodstream is often not enough to combat a complex neurological disease. Top neurologists treating ALS in Asia employ a multi-faceted delivery approach to ensure maximum cellular absorption.

  • Intrathecal Administration: A specialized lumbar puncture procedure that injects stem cells directly into the cerebrospinal fluid (CSF). This bypasses the blood-brain barrier, ensuring high concentrations of MSCs reach the spinal cord and brain.
  • Intravenous (IV) Infusion: Delivers stem cells systemically through the bloodstream. This helps address systemic inflammation and provides restorative benefits to weakening muscle tissues throughout the body.
  • Targeted Intramuscular Injections: In some cases, stem cells are injected directly into specific muscle groups that are experiencing rapid atrophy, helping to prolong localized motor function.
